## What it is
An OpenRAL **Vision-Language-Action policy** (`role: s1`, `kind: vla`). Diffusion Policy (~263M-param U-Net with 100-step DDPM denoiser) for the PushT 2-DoF pushing benchmark. Action chunks of length 8 within a horizon of 16. The chunk inference cost is dominated by the denoising loop, so cached pops are essentially free β€” this is the extreme test of the queue-drain contract.

## Why this is discovery-only
An agent skill is natural-language instructions loaded into an LLM's context. An rSkill
is an executable artifact: it carries a typed capability/embodiment contract, model weights,
a runtime, and a license/provenance gate β€” none of which fit in freeform markdown. So an
agent can use this view to *select* the right skill, but cannot *execute* it by loading
this file. Execution always goes through the OpenRAL loader and the robot HAL.
